PyTorch中的圖像增強技術對模型的影響主要體現在提高模型性能、增強泛化能力、減少過擬合、降低訓練成本以及提高模型魯棒性等方面。以下是一些關于PyTorch圖像增強的相關信息:
PyTorch圖像增強對模型的影響
- 提高模型性能和泛化能力:通過增加數據集中圖像的多樣性,使模型能夠學習到更多數據特征,從而提高對未見過的數據的泛化能力。
- 減少過擬合:數據增強可以減少模型對訓練數據的依賴,降低過擬合風險。
- 降低訓練成本:數據增強可以通過對現有數據進行變換,而不需要額外采集數據,從而降低訓練成本。
- 提高模型魯棒性:數據增強可以使模型對光照、角度、遮擋等變化更加魯棒。
PyTorch中常見的圖像增強技術
- 調整大小:改變圖像的大小。
- 灰度變換:將RGB圖像轉化為灰度圖像。
- 標準化:加快基于神經網絡結構的模型的計算速度。
- 隨機旋轉:設計角度旋轉圖像。
- 中心裁剪:剪切圖像的中心區域。
- 隨機裁剪:在圖像的隨機位置裁剪出一塊區域。
- 高斯模糊:增加圖像的模糊程度。
- 亮度、對比度調節:調整圖像的亮度和對比度。
- 水平翻轉:水平翻轉圖像。
- 垂直翻轉:垂直翻轉圖像。
- 高斯噪聲:在圖像中添加隨機噪聲。
- 隨機塊:在圖像中添加隨機塊。
- 中心區域調整大小:調整圖像中心區域的大小。
通過這些圖像增強技術,可以在不增加額外數據集的情況下,有效提升深度學習模型的性能和泛化能力,同時降低訓練成本,提高模型的魯棒性。